XC3S100E-4VQ100I belongs to the category of programmable logic devices (PLDs).
This product is widely used in various electronic applications that require high-speed digital signal processing and complex logic functions.
XC3S100E-4VQ100I is available in a VQFP (Very Thin Quad Flat Package) with 100 pins.
The essence of XC3S100E-4VQ100I lies in its ability to provide flexible and customizable digital logic functionality, allowing designers to implement complex systems on a single chip.
XC3S100E-4VQ100I is typically packaged in reels or trays, with a quantity of 250 units per reel/tray.
The pin configuration of XC3S100E-4VQ100I is as follows:
| Pin Number | Pin Name | Description | |------------|----------|-------------| | 1 | GND | Ground | | 2 | IO0 | Input/Output Pin 0 | | 3 | IO1 | Input/Output Pin 1 | | ... | ... | ... | | 100 | VCCINT | Core Voltage |
XC3S100E-4VQ100I offers the following functional features:
XC3S100E-4VQ100I is based on the principle of field-programmable gate arrays. It consists of configurable logic blocks interconnected through programmable routing resources. The device can be programmed using a hardware description language (HDL) or a graphical design tool, allowing designers to define the desired functionality.
XC3S100E-4VQ100I finds applications in various fields, including:
While XC3S100E-4VQ100I is a popular choice, there are alternative models available from different manufacturers. Some notable alternatives include:
These alternatives offer similar functionality and can be considered based on specific project requirements.
In conclusion, XC3S100E-4VQ100I is a high-performance FPGA device that provides designers with the flexibility to implement complex digital logic functions. Its small form factor, low power consumption, and reprogrammability make it suitable for various applications in different industries. While it has advantages such as fast development time and reduced hardware complexity, it also has limitations in terms of performance and power consumption compared to dedicated hardware solutions. Nonetheless, XC3S100E-4VQ100I remains a popular choice due to its versatility and ease of integration into electronic systems.
Sure! Here are 10 common questions and answers related to the application of XC3S100E-4VQ100I in technical solutions:
Question: What is XC3S100E-4VQ100I?
Answer: XC3S100E-4VQ100I is a field-programmable gate array (FPGA) from Xilinx, which is commonly used in various technical solutions.
Question: What are the key features of XC3S100E-4VQ100I?
Answer: Some key features of XC3S100E-4VQ100I include 100,000 system gates, 96 I/O pins, 4 input banks, and 2 output banks.
Question: What are the typical applications of XC3S100E-4VQ100I?
Answer: XC3S100E-4VQ100I can be used in a wide range of applications such as digital signal processing, embedded systems, communications, and industrial automation.
Question: How can I program XC3S100E-4VQ100I?
Answer: XC3S100E-4VQ100I can be programmed using Xilinx's Vivado Design Suite or ISE Design Suite software tools.
Question: What voltage levels does XC3S100E-4VQ100I support?
Answer: XC3S100E-4VQ100I supports both 3.3V and 2.5V voltage levels for its I/O pins.
Question: Can XC3S100E-4VQ100I be used in high-speed applications?
Answer: Yes, XC3S100E-4VQ100I is capable of operating at high clock frequencies, making it suitable for high-speed applications.
Question: Does XC3S100E-4VQ100I have any built-in memory?
Answer: No, XC3S100E-4VQ100I does not have any built-in memory. However, it can be interfaced with external memory devices if required.
Question: Can XC3S100E-4VQ100I be used in low-power applications?
Answer: Yes, XC3S100E-4VQ100I has power-saving features such as clock gating and dynamic power management, making it suitable for low-power applications.
Question: What is the maximum number of I/O pins that can be used with XC3S100E-4VQ100I?
Answer: XC3S100E-4VQ100I supports up to 96 I/O pins, which can be used for various input and output functions.
Question: Are there any development boards available for XC3S100E-4VQ100I?
Answer: Yes, Xilinx provides development boards like the Spartan-3E Starter Kit, which can be used for prototyping and testing solutions based on XC3S100E-4VQ100I.
Please note that these answers are general and may vary depending on specific requirements and use cases.